Fork Painted Bee Craft

Prep Time: 8 minutes
Active Time: 10 minutes
Drying Time: 15 minutes
Total Time: 33 minutes
Let’s get creative with nature’s little helpers! Kids will ditch the paintbrush when they paint this fork painted bee craft! The fork is a great way to paint the bee to look like it has a fuzzy texture.

Materials

  • Fork
  • Colored cardstock
  • Scissors
  • Glue
  • Marker
  • Paint
  • Bee Template

Instructions

  • Download the bee template, print, and cut out the pieces you need.
  • Begin by stamping the yellow paint on the background paper using the fork. Let it dry completely before moving on.
  • Next, attach the stripes at the middle of the body.
  • Place the wings at the top of the bee's body and glue them down.
  • Use a marker to draw on the feet, eyes, mouth, and antennae.
  • Finish up by gluing the stinger to the left side of the bee.
